iOS-用手机网络测试Ipv6

前言

从6月1日开始苹果要求以后审核的项目必须支持iPv6,若是不支持将被拒绝 掘金最近一次审核被就被拒绝了....理由为下: Apps are reviewed on an IPv6 network. Please ensure that your app supports IPv6 networks, as IPv6 compatibility is required.缓存

缘由是LeanCloud更新了一个版本才支持IPv6,更新以后找了几篇搭建IPv6网络的文章都不太满意,因而在本身解决以后整理一篇博客把经验借鉴给你们网络

正题

材料:app

首先须要准备Mac一台iphone

iphone2部(其中一部用于测试你的项目,请装上你的应用)测试

链接线一根ui

第一步:经过数据线链接iphone和mac

第二步:打开iphone的我的热点并选择仅USB

若是没有选项,请关闭手机链接的Wi-Fi,用手机本身的移动网络3d

第三步:打开网络偏好设置,确保你的Mac的Wi-Fi是打开的,而且没有链接任何网络

若是已有链接wifi能够在高级里删除以前的联网缓存cdn

第四步:打开系统偏好设置,按住option(alt)键点击共享

若是不按住option键将不会出现IPv6选项blog

第五步:选择iPhone USB -> Wi-Fi -> 建立NAT64

若是没有出现建立NAT64网络请重复第四步ip

第六步:选择右下角的Wi-Fi选项,能够设置密码也能够不设置

最后别忘了勾选左侧的选项,否则不会打开共享,显示互联网共享:打开表明操做成功

用你另外一台iPhone连接你Mac所建立的IPv6测试网络

若是你的DNS如上图所示的格式同样的话就表明你的IPv6测试环境已经搭建好了,能够开始测试你的项目了

参考资料:

iOS应用支持IPV6,就那点事儿:www.jianshu.com/p/a6bab07c4…

针对苹果最新审核要求为应用兼容IPv6:www.jianshu.com/p/69ed44897…

若是还有关于IPv6的问题能够在留言里问我,我会和大家一块儿解决的

其余

这样作比链接有线网络更便捷,可是缺点就是很耗费流量..感谢我司同事贡献的流量和技术...

相关文章
相关标签/搜索